" The Christmas Miracle of Jonathan Toomey"

Written by Susan Wojciechowski and illustrated by P.J.Lynch published by Walker Books 

This has to be one of the most beautiful , and moving, Christmas stories I ever read with my children and consequently it will always have a special place on our book case and in our hearts at Christmas. 


"When the widow McDowell and her son Thomas knock at Jonathan Toomey's door one winter's day , they receive a frosty reception. For Jonathan keeps himself to himself - Mr Gloomy, the children call him. What no one knows, though, is that once he was a happy man with a wife and baby and that it is grief at their deaths that has made him so hard and cold.

Would the carver make a set of nativity figures for Christmas, the widow asks, and could her son watch him work ? When Jonathan reluctantly agrees it is the beginning of a miracle that will see the warming of his sad, chill heart "

This is one of those special books to share with your children at this time of year.
